Herbalife (NYSE:HLF - Get Free Report) is anticipated to issue its Q2 2025 quarterly earnings data after the market closes on Wednesday, August 6th. Analysts expect the company to announce earnings of $0.53 per share and revenue of $1.27 billion for the quarter.
Herbalife (NYSE:HLF -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, April 30th. The company reported $0.59 earnings per share for the quarter, beating analysts' consensus estimates of $0.40 by $0.19. Herbalife had a negative return on equity of 23.75% and a net margin of 5.66%. The business had revenue of $1.22 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$1.23 billion. During the same quarter last year, the company posted $0.49 EPS. Herbalife's revenue for the quarter was down 3.4% on a year-over-year basis.

Herbalife Ltd. provides health and wellness products in North America, Mexico, South and Central America, Europe, the Middle East, Africa, China, and the Asia Pacific. It offers products in the areas of weight management; targeted nutrition; energy, sports, and fitness; outer nutrition; and literature and promotional items.
